Maintenance and upkeep is a substantial portion of any beautiful garden. Although small gardens might only require occasional maintenance, larger gardens can easily become overgrown and difficult to use and enjoy. Choosing a professional gardener to maintain your garden will make sure it looks as attractive as possible, and could even save you money in the long term, as the price of cutting back an overgrown garden can be extremely substantial, and could even call for replanting any damaged plants. Garden maintenance jobs will obviously differ drastically depending on the size of your garden and the type of plants that are in it. Lawns will need mowing, strimming and edging, as well as grass feeding and weeding to kill off any weeds or moss that might be growing. This can make sure your garden has a attractive green lawn. Plants and flowerbeds will demand planting and pruning, while hedges and large bushes or trees will need trimming to ensure they don’t block out too much light or become overgrown. Expert garden maintenance companies will be able to carry out all of these jobs. They will bring all of their own tools, which may save you from the need to store bulky garden tools, as well as disposing of your garden waste in an environmentally friendly way. Garden maintenance companies will commonly plan to undertake maintenance in a regular fashion and will agree a maintenance schedule of work with you. Generally, this will consist of a visit every couple of weeks, potentially increasing to every week at specific times of the year.

Carnforth is a small town as well as civil parish near Lancaster in the north of Lancashire, England, situated at the north east end of Morecambe Bay. The church of Carnforth had a population of 5,350 recorded in the 2001 census, and also forms part of the City of Lancaster. The 2011 Census determined a population of 5,560. Due to the closeness of the shore as well as capitals, Carnforth is a preferred base for walkers and bikers discovering the area. The River Keer, the West Coast Main Line (WCML), the A6 and the Lancaster Canal pass through the town. The M6 motorway passes just to the eastern, connected to Carnforth by the A601(M). The name “Carnforth” is believed to derive from its old function as a ford of the River Keer on which it is positioned. With time the descriptive name “Keer-ford” might have morphed right into the contemporary “Carnforth”. An alternate description is that the name originates from ‘Chreneforde’ as well as is Anglo-Saxon in beginning, as cited in the Victoria County Background of Lancashire.
